硬件配置与环境搭建
为了确保Stable Diffusion稳定运行,建议配置以下硬件:
- 操作系统:Windows 10或更高版本、macOS Big Sur或更高版本、Linux(推荐Ubuntu);
- 处理器:Intel i5或更高、AMD Ryzen 5或更高;
- 内存:8GB或更高(建议16GB以支持更多模型和批量处理);
- 显卡:NVIDIA GTX 1060或更高,支持CUDA和Tensor Core;
- 硬盘:至少有100GB的可用空间。
遵循以下步骤进行安装:
- 访问GitHub仓库下载最新版本的Stable Diffusion源代码;
- 使用
cmake
和make
进行编译与安装(Linux、macOS),或直接运行编译脚本(Windows); - 确保
LD_LIBRARY_PATH
环境变量指向必要的库文件。
界面上手与语言设置
Stable Diffusion的界面简洁直观,包括输入提示词、选择模型、调整参数、预览和生成图片等步骤。为了提升用户友好性,界面已实现中文语言支持:
- 下载并替换
locale/zh_CN/LC_MESSAGES/ui.mo
和locale/zh_CN/LC_MESSAGES/ui.lang
文件,实现界面汉化。
基础设置与参数理解
用户可以通过输入描述语言(如英文提示词)引导系统生成期望的图像,描述语言的语法和规则由社区开发者不断更新和优化。界面提供了丰富的图标和快捷键,包括:
- Ctrl+S:保存当前状态或生成的图像至文件;
- Ctrl+Z:撤销上一步操作;
- Ctrl+R:重复上一步操作。
优化图像生成——关键参数设定
- 高分辨率重绘技巧:使用批量处理功能,一次性生成多张图像,提高效率。调整采样步数以平衡图像质量与生成速度。
- 长宽尺寸选择与优化:选择适合的尺寸范围(如512至768像素,且为8的倍数)以实现大尺寸图像生成同时减小资源占用。
- 批次数与每批数量管理:根据系统资源合理设置批次和每批数量,减少CPU占用,同时考虑GPU压力。
模型选择与自定义增强
- 下载与配置:用户可以下载和配置各种预训练模型,包括大模型、Lora模型、VAE模型、Textual Inversion模型、ControlNet模型等,用于不同场景和效果。
- Lora的使用与参数调整:调整Lora参数以增强特定风格或细节的表达,适用于创建个性化图像。
实战案例与进阶技巧
- 风格转换与创意扩展:举例说明通过调整提示词和模型参数实现风格转换,如将现实主义风格转换为二次元风格。
- 参数调整与效果优化案例:提供具体案例,展示如何通过采样步数、分辨率和模型参数调整优化图像细节和整体风格。
- 利用社区资源与工具进阶学习:推荐社区提供的资源和工具,如论坛、教程视频和代码示例,以深入学习和实践高级功能。
总结与资源推荐
- 学习路径与资源汇总:建议通过官方指南、在线教程和社区讨论逐步学习,掌握从基础设置到高级优化的全过程。
- 社区参与与问题解决:鼓励积极加入社区,分享经验和问题,通过协作提高技能水平。
- 继续探索与实践建议:提供持续学习的建议,如参加在线竞赛、探索开源项目和技术博客,以深化对Stable Diffusion和AI图形生成技术的理解。
点击查看更多内容
为 TA 点赞
评论
共同学习,写下你的评论
评论加载中...
作者其他优质文章
正在加载中
感谢您的支持,我会继续努力的~
扫码打赏,你说多少就多少
赞赏金额会直接到老师账户
支付方式
打开微信扫一扫,即可进行扫码打赏哦